Wow: Ryanair Flight Lands With Just 6 Minutes Of Fuel Remaining

On October 3rd, 2025, a Ryanair flight from Pisa to Prestwick had to make an emergency landing at Manchester airport. The jet had attempted to land at its destination several times but high winds prevented this from happening. After attempts at Prestwick and later at Edinburgh, the 737-800 safely landed at Manchester with enough fuel remaining for just a few more minutes of flying. Talk about a close call!
